School Overview
Horning Community Primary School is located in the picturesque village of Horning, Norfolk. It is a local authority maintained community school serving children aged 2 to 11. With a capacity of 68 students, the school currently enrolls 44 pupils, evenly split between boys and girls. Set in a rural environment, it caters primarily to families in the Norfolk Broads area. The school's motto, 'Small School, Big Opportunities,' reflects its emphasis on providing a broad education despite its size. Although a small school, Horning Community Primary is part of the larger Aim Federation, which includes several other local primary schools, ensuring a collaborative approach to education across the region.
